Map Your Daily Energy Pattern

7 days

Sustained energy is a pattern, not a single number. Over seven days, record three energy ratings per day: immediately after waking (before coffee or phone), at midday, and at early evening (around 5–6 pm). Use a 1–10 scale for each. Alongside the ratings, log: hours of sleep the previous night, first fluid consumed and approximate water intake for the day, and minutes of physical movement. At the end of the seven days, identify your primary dip point — the time of day when energy is consistently lowest — and the input that correlates most strongly with your better-energy days.

Common mistakes

  • Rating energy at the same time regardless of the three target windows — the morning-midday-evening structure is specifically designed to reveal the time-of-day pattern
  • Skipping the hydration and movement columns because they seem peripheral — these are the input variables; without them, the correlation analysis in M2 has no data to work from
  • Back-filling the log from memory at the end of the week — recalled energy ratings cluster toward average and eliminate the day-to-day variance that reveals the pattern

Intervene at Your Primary Dip Point

8 weeks

Using the primary dip point and most influential input identified in M1, commit to one targeted intervention for eight weeks. If your dip is in the morning: prioritise consistent wake time (±30 minutes daily including weekends) and drink 500 ml of water within 30 minutes of waking. If your dip is at midday: take a 5-minute movement break after lunch every day and review your lunch composition for high-glycaemic load meals. If your dip is in the early evening: move your main physical activity earlier in the day rather than the evening. Record daily whether the intervention was completed, your energy rating at the dip time, and your three standard daily ratings (morning, midday, evening) as in M1. Record weekly averages at the end of each of the 8 weeks.

Common mistakes

  • Targeting all three time periods simultaneously — the M2 design isolates one intervention deliberately; changing multiple variables prevents knowing which produced the effect
  • Switching the intervention at Week 2 because progress is not yet visible — circadian and metabolic adaptations typically emerge at 3–5 weeks, not 1–2
  • Treating the intervention as a suggestion rather than a daily commitment — compliance percentage is the primary quality signal in M3; low compliance undermines the result regardless of energy change

Measure the Change and Confirm the Pattern

7 days (final log) after 8 weeks of intervention

At the end of the 8-week programme, run a final 7-day energy log mirroring the M1 format — three ratings per day (morning, midday, evening), plus sleep, hydration, and movement. Compile a comparison table: average morning, midday, and evening energy (M1 vs M3 final week), overall daily average energy (M1 vs M3), intervention compliance percentage (days completed ÷ 56 days), and average sleep hours across both periods. Obtain an attestation from someone who spent regular time with you across the programme and observed your energy or engagement level at both the beginning and the end.

Common mistakes

  • Selecting an attester who only knew the submitter after the programme began — the attestation must describe change from baseline, which requires having observed the baseline
  • Conflating energy increase with mood improvement or motivation — energy is a physical state (alertness, absence of fatigue) not equivalent to mood or motivation, though they correlate
  • Omitting the compliance percentage because it is low — low compliance with a positive result is a finding, not a failure; the evidence is only honest when compliance is reported
